AUMOVIO SE announced that its concept tire pressure monitoring system (TPMS) has been selected for inclusion in Jaguar Land Rover's Cornerstone circular, low-carbon concept vehicle. The project highlights new approaches to improving sustainability across vehicle components by focusing on resource efficiency, repairability, and material reuse throughout the product lifecycle. The concept demonstrates how automotive suppliers and manufacturers are exploring circular design principles to reduce environmental impact while extending the useful life of electronic systems.

The concept TPMS has been developed to improve resource efficiency and deliver a longer product lifecycle than conventional tire pressure monitoring systems. Its design incorporates disassembly-friendly construction, making it easier to separate, repair, and reuse individual parts. The system also integrates dissolvable printed circuit board technology, allowing electronic components to be recovered and reused more efficiently. In addition, the replaceable battery extends operational life and helps reduce electronic waste by eliminating the need to replace the complete sensor assembly when battery performance declines.

Cornerstone Circular Vehicle Sustainability Highlights

The Cornerstone concept was co-created by Jaguar Land Rover together with more than 40 supply chain partners to demonstrate practical circular economy principles in vehicle development. The project incorporates recycled, bio-based, and other low-impact materials while emphasizing repairability, reuse, and recyclability across the entire product lifecycle. According to the project details, the concept achieves nearly one ton of CO₂ savings and incorporates approximately 140 kilograms of recycled materials, demonstrating measurable progress toward lower-carbon vehicle development.

The inclusion of the concept TPMS in the Cornerstone vehicle illustrates how innovative component design can support broader sustainability objectives within the automotive industry. By enabling easier repair, extending component lifespan, and facilitating material recovery, the technology aligns with industry efforts to reduce resource consumption and electronic waste while promoting circular manufacturing practices for future vehicle platforms.
